Quick Answer
How long does mayonnaise last in the fridge?
Mayonnaise lasts 2-3 months after opening in the fridge.
Refrigerator: 2-3 months after opening
Freezer: Not recommended

Key Details
- Refrigerator: 2-3 months after opening
- Freezer: Not recommended
- Pantry: 3-6 months unopened
- Category: Condiments
